
Overview
Alarm control panels control monitoring and warning systems. There are a variety of products for detecting and warning about situations such as electricity leakage, fire, or disaster.
Although the most basic method of transmitting a warning is to use a blinking LED or a buzzer, in recent years products that send a warning e-mail to a mobile phone, or provide online monitoring on a Web site, or even record the number of warnings and the date and time they were lifted, have appeared in the market.
An alarm control panel may use PLC or wireless communication to connect to individual detecting devices. To meet these requirements, Renesas offers the M16C/6S with a built-in PLC modem (YITRAN IT800) that has excellent communication capabilities even in noisy environments.
Also available are the RJK1028DSP MOSFET for functions such as power failure detection and DC power switching, which, when used with a microcontroller's built-in voltage detection circuit, greatly simplifies the power switching circuit.
